I used It's Your Birthday, Stamp of Authenticity, So Many Sayings, and the By Definition stamp set. I also stamped the Rough Edges Wheel on the patterned paper. I used the Soft Sky Designer Paper, Not Quite Navy, Whisper White and Black cardstock. The ink I used was the same colors as the cardstock. Using the Stamp of Authenticity set, I stamped off and stamped on the designer paper.
Punches: Word Window Punch, 1/16th hole punch, 1/2" circle, 3/4" circle, 1 1/4" circle, 1 3/8" circle and the Spiral Notebook Punch. Whew!
Other Accessories: Vintage Brads, Paper Trimmers, Dimensionals and Blue Bayou Double Stitched Ribbon.
